Facing My Fears... Kinda

I'm scared of spiders, it's one of my faults among many I'll admit. So we went to Hogle Zoo for Labor Day and we decided it was time I faced my feared and take a photo next to the GIANT tarantula. You'll notice the thrilled look on my face ;) 

Bugzilla 2
Bugzilla 1


